The functions=Acan be used to find the length of a side of a square given its area. Use this function to determine the length of a side of a square with an area of 90 square inches. Round to the nearest tenth if necessary.

Short Answer

Expert verified

The length of a side of a square with an area of 90 square inches rounded to the nearest tenth is 9.5inches.

Step by step solution

01

Step 1. Write the relationship between the length of a side of a square and the area of the square.

The relationship between the length of a side of a square and the area of the square is:

s=A, where s is the length of a side of a square and A is the area of the square.

02

Step 2. Determine the length of a side of a square.

It is given that the area of the square is 90 square inches. Therefore, the value of A is 90.

Substitute 90 for A in s=A.

s=A=90=9×10=32×10=310=33.16227766=9.48683298≈9.5

03

Step 3. Conclusion

Therefore, the length of a side of a square with an area of 90 square inches rounded to the nearest tenth is 9.5 inches.
